#f1f238 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f1f238 is composed of 94.5% red, 94.9%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.9%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 60.3 degrees, a saturation of 87.7% and a lightness of 58.4%. #f1f238 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ff70 with #e3e500. Closest websafe color is: #ffff33.

#f1f238 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f1f238 has RGB values of R:241, G:242,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0, Y:0.77,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15856184.
